Industry Briefs

Discovery Producer Services LLC is holding a nonbinding open season through Aug. 6 to gauge interest in the Keathley Canyon Connector natural gas pipeline in the central Gulf of Mexico. The new deepwater natural gas gathering line would originate in the southeast corner of the Keathley Canyon area in around 7,000 feet of water where several large discoveries and prospects are located, said Discovery, which is owned by operator Williams Partners LP (60%) and DCP Midstream Partners LP (40%). The gathering pipeline is expected to be 150-200 miles long, depending on the final route selection, with capacity of up to 400 MMcf/d of natural gas.
